Emotional maturity is an important trait for both men and women in developing healthy relationships and navigating the ups and downs of life. Emotional maturity is the ability to recognize and regulate one's own emotions, empathize with others, and communicate effectively. When it comes to women, here are some signs that may indicate emotional maturity:
Emotional intelligence: Emotionally mature women are typically self-aware and able to recognize their own emotions and how they impact others. They are also able to read the emotions of others and respond with empathy and compassion.
Responsibility: Emotionally mature women take responsibility for their own emotions and actions, rather than blaming others or external circumstances. They are able to admit their mistakes and take steps to make things right.
Communication: Emotionally mature women are able to communicate effectively and assertively, expressing their thoughts and feelings in a clear and respectful manner. They are also able to listen actively and empathize with others, creating a safe and supportive space for communication.
Self-care: Emotionally mature women prioritize self-care and recognize the importance of taking care of their physical and emotional health. This may involve activities such as exercise, meditation, therapy, or spending time with loved ones.
Resilience: Emotionally mature women are able to bounce back from setbacks and challenges, adapting to changing circumstances and learning from their experiences. They are able to maintain a positive outlook and find meaning and purpose in difficult situations.
Boundaries: Emotionally mature women are able to set and maintain healthy boundaries in their relationships and interactions with others. They are able to assert themselves when needed and respect the boundaries of others.
Empathy: Emotionally mature women are able to empathize with others and understand their perspectives and experiences. They are able to put themselves in other people's shoes and respond with kindness and compassion.
Self-reflection: Emotionally mature women are able to reflect on their own emotions and behaviors, and are willing to acknowledge areas where they need to grow and improve. They are open to feedback and willing to make changes to become a better version of themselves.
Independence: Emotionally mature women are able to be independent and self-sufficient, while also maintaining healthy relationships with others. They are able to support themselves financially, emotionally, and socially, and are not dependent on others for their happiness or well-being.
Gratitude: Emotionally mature women are able to appreciate the good things in their lives and express gratitude for the people and experiences that bring them joy. They are able to find meaning and purpose in their lives and are able to share their blessings with others.
In conclusion, emotional maturity is an important trait for women to develop in order to navigate the complexities of life and build healthy relationships with others. Emotionally mature women are able to regulate their own emotions, communicate effectively, empathize with others, and prioritize self-care and growth. By cultivating these qualities, women can become more resilient, independent, and fulfilled, and build meaningful connections with others based on mutual respect and understanding.
